Download-Based Media

Developers should understand download-based media when building applications that handle file transfers, offline functionality, or content distribution, such as media players, e-learning platforms, or software installers

Pros

  • +It is essential for optimizing storage, managing bandwidth, and ensuring user experience in scenarios like mobile apps with offline modes or distributing large datasets
